2. Planning and Scheduling the Move

Once you choose a moving company, the next step is to plan the moving schedule. This typically includes selecting the moving date, discussing access to the current and new properties, and coordinating any special requirements.

For example, movers may need to know whether elevators are available, whether parking permits are required, or whether large furniture pieces need to be dismantled before transportation. Discussing these details in advance allows movers to prepare the right equipment and personnel.

Proper scheduling also helps ensure the moving process runs smoothly and avoids delays on moving day.

3. Packing and Preparation Services

Packing is one of the most time-consuming aspects of moving. Many professional moving companies offer packing services to help customers protect their belongings during transportation.

Professional packers use materials such as bubble wrap, protective padding, and sturdy cartons to secure fragile items like glassware, electronics, and decorative pieces. Furniture may also be wrapped with protective covers to prevent scratches or damage during the move.

If homeowners prefer to pack items themselves, movers may still provide guidance on how to label boxes and organize belongings efficiently. Proper labeling can make unpacking easier once you arrive at your new home.

4. Loading and Safe Transportation

On moving day, the moving team typically arrives with specialized equipment designed to safely handle heavy or bulky items. Tools such as dollies, straps, and protective blankets help prevent damage to furniture and appliances during loading.

Movers carefully place items inside the moving truck to prevent shifting during transport. Fragile boxes may be placed separately or secured with padding to reduce the risk of breakage.

Professional movers are trained to lift and carry heavy objects safely, which helps reduce the risk of injury and ensures that valuable items are transported securely.

5. Unloading and Placement in the New Home

After arriving at the new property, movers unload items and place them in the designated rooms according to the homeowner’s instructions. This process can save significant time compared to moving items individually.

Many moving companies also assist with reassembling furniture that was dismantled during the packing stage. For example, beds, dining tables, and wardrobes may be reassembled to help homeowners settle into their new space more quickly.

This stage allows homeowners to focus on organizing their new environment rather than dealing with heavy lifting.

6. Preparing for a Smooth Moving Day

Preparation plays a major role in ensuring a successful move. Homeowners can make the process easier by organizing essential documents, separating valuables, and preparing an essentials bag for the first day in the new home.

It is also helpful to communicate clearly with the moving team about fragile items or special instructions. Keeping pathways clear and ensuring easy access to both properties can help movers work more efficiently.

Small steps like these can make moving day less stressful and allow the entire process to run more smoothly.
